What Are Precious Metal IRA Guidelines

Individual Retirement Accounts backed by precious metals carry specific rules. Gold and other metals need incorporating into a “self-directed” account since these accommodate physical commodities and other alternative investments where most other IRAs only allow paper assets.

1. For Gold, in particular, the self-directed accounts will only approve particular bars and coins.

Eligible bars, coins, and rounds need to meet the Internal Revenue Code’s requirements to apply to a self-directed account. Fineness needs to maintain a level of .995 with an accredited manufacturer (assayer or refiner) or national government mint producing the material. The only exception to the guidelines is the Gold American Eagle allowing a .9167 fineness.

The IRS will find eligible coins to be “collectibles” if these are graded by “certificatio organizations” for condition revoking eligibility. Instead, it’s better to grade the coins post liquidation once you take them into your possession.

2. The precious metals need to be purchased using cash funds from the IRA.

You can’t use gold coinage that you already have in your possession to fund a self-directed account regardless if it follows the guidelines. The precious metal needs purchasing through a custodian using cash in the IRA.

You can deposit funds either into a new account or roll over from one IRA to a different account. You can also transfer cash to a custodian from another one. See here for guidance on investing in precious metals using your IRA.

In any of these situations, the custodian acts on your behalf to make the metal purchase, arranging delivery to the depository specializing in securing the Gold. You retain control of the precious metal and the third-party depository, but these need to be IRS-approved.

3. Storage of precious metals-backed IRAs needs to be in IRS-approved depositories.

IRA-eligible Gold doesn’t have approval for at-home storage, nor can it be placed in a safe deposit box. The IRS instructs that highly refined bullion included in a self-directed account needs to be held in possession by an IRS-approved “nonbank” trustee or a bank.

Home storage deems distribution, meaning you can lose tax-deferred advantages plus incur penalties if your age is not 59.5 +. If the IRS finds your Gold IRA in home storage dating back to the day of “distribution,” there is potential for further penalties as well as taxes going back to the moment of distribution. Once the Gold IRA terms, you can then take possession without receiving a penalty.

4.  When the IRA terms, the Gold can come into your possession.

At the age of 59.5, precious metals from a self-directed account can be liquidated for either cash or the physical asset without penalties. A gold or silver-backed IRA provides an opportunity to walk away with a physical commodity for which you can either use in the way of currency, sell at some point, or choose to pass to your next generation.
